Hi gunna,
With my Cub Escape having coil suspension and 16 inch wheels it rides fairly high off the ground, as a result I decided to get a new tongue for the Challenger towbar (
The original tongue could not be used turned over.) , it lifted the drawbar by 110mm so now the Cub rides close to level with the hitch slightly down.
The Challenger also has had a 50mm lift with Old Man Emu Springs and Shocks.
